The Web is a globalinformationspace consistingoflinked documents
andlinked data. As the Web continues to grow and new technologies,
modes of interaction, and applications are being developed, the
task of the Semantic Web is to unlock the power of information
available on the Web into a common semantic inf- mation space and
to make it available for sharing and processing by automated tools
as well as by people. Right now, the publication of large datasets
on the Web, the opening of data access interfaces, and the encoding
of the semantics of the data extend the current human-centric Web.
Now, the Semantic Web c- munity is tackling the challenges of how
to create and manage Semantic Web content, how to make Semantic Web
applications robust and scalable, and how to organize and integrate
information from di?erent sources for novel uses. To foster the
exchange of ideas and collaboration, the International Semantic Web
Conference brings together researchers and practitioners in
relevant disciplines such as arti?cial intelligence, databases,
social networks, distributed computing, Web engineering,
information systems, natural language processing, soft c- puting,
and human-computer interaction. This volume contains the main
proceedings of ISWC 2008, which we are - cited to o?er to the
growing community of researchers and practitioners of the Semantic
Web. We got a tremendous response to our call for research papers
from a truly international community of researchers and
practitioners from 41 countries submitting 261 papers. Each paper
